mysql怎么把两个表关联
@祝虹6522:在MYSQL数据库里如何建立两个表的关联 -
隆肢13693089449…… create table a(id int(10) primary key, age int(10)); create table b(id int(10) primary key, aid int(10),foreign key(aid) references a(id));
@祝虹6522:mysql数据库的表怎么让两个表关联 -
隆肢13693089449…… 两个表的表名之间加个逗号 就可以了啊
@祝虹6522:如何建立mysql表之间的关系 -
隆肢13693089449…… MySQL创建关联表可以理解为是两个表之间有个外键关系,但这两个表必须满足三个条件 1.两个表必须是InnoDB数据引擎 2.使用在外键关系的域必须为索引型(Index) 3.使用在外键关系的域必须与数据类型相似 下面分别建两个表来说明一下: Create TABLE IF NOT EXISTS `books` ( `book_id` smallint(6) NOT NULL auto_increment COMMENT '书籍编号', `book_name` char(20) NOT NULL COMMENT '书名',
@祝虹6522:mysql 中怎么关联表 -
隆肢13693089449…… 第一:内联(inner join) 如果想把用户信息、积分、等级都列出来,那么一般会这样写:select * from T1, T3 where T1.userid = T3.userid (其实这样的结果等同于select * from T1 inner join T3 on T1.userid=T3.userid ).把两个表中都存在userid...
@祝虹6522:mysql怎样将一张表关联另一张表 -
隆肢13693089449…… 1. 表结构完全一样 insert into 表1 select * from 表2 2. 表结构不一样(这种情况下得指定列名) insert into 表1 (列名1,列名2,列名3) select 列1,列2,列3 from 表2
@祝虹6522:mysql 怎么知道两表有关联 -
隆肢13693089449…… mysql 两个表中的信息关联起来使用方法: 1、创建主表: create table UserInfo( UserID int identity(1,1) primary key, --递增主键 UserAccounts varchar(20), UserName varchar(20), UserPwd varchar(10));
@祝虹6522:mysql中两个表的数据怎么关联 -
隆肢13693089449…… select b.ID,b.数量,a.类别 from b inner join a on b.类别=a.ID解释:你的意思是否是b表的类别于a表的ID为相同类型的数据(数字),如果是的话,很简单,就是把两个表做个结合,用b表的类别和a表的ID作为结合条件
@祝虹6522:MySQL 两表关联插入 -
隆肢13693089449…… 写一个过程,begin 插入第一张表 插入第二张表 end 在MYSQL中执行即可.
@祝虹6522:mysql中怎么建第二张表与第一张表有关联? -
隆肢13693089449…… CREATE TABLE `数据库名称`.`你所要建立的表名`( `id` INT(10) NOT NULL AUTO_INCREMENT COMMENT '编号', `parent_id` INT(10) NOT NULL COMMENT '要连接的表的相对应数据的Id'', `cername ` VARCHAR(100) COMMENT '证...
@祝虹6522:mysql怎么做2张表关联,大哥们进 -
隆肢13693089449…… foreign key references 主表(列)
隆肢13693089449…… create table a(id int(10) primary key, age int(10)); create table b(id int(10) primary key, aid int(10),foreign key(aid) references a(id));
@祝虹6522:mysql数据库的表怎么让两个表关联 -
隆肢13693089449…… 两个表的表名之间加个逗号 就可以了啊
@祝虹6522:如何建立mysql表之间的关系 -
隆肢13693089449…… MySQL创建关联表可以理解为是两个表之间有个外键关系,但这两个表必须满足三个条件 1.两个表必须是InnoDB数据引擎 2.使用在外键关系的域必须为索引型(Index) 3.使用在外键关系的域必须与数据类型相似 下面分别建两个表来说明一下: Create TABLE IF NOT EXISTS `books` ( `book_id` smallint(6) NOT NULL auto_increment COMMENT '书籍编号', `book_name` char(20) NOT NULL COMMENT '书名',
@祝虹6522:mysql 中怎么关联表 -
隆肢13693089449…… 第一:内联(inner join) 如果想把用户信息、积分、等级都列出来,那么一般会这样写:select * from T1, T3 where T1.userid = T3.userid (其实这样的结果等同于select * from T1 inner join T3 on T1.userid=T3.userid ).把两个表中都存在userid...
@祝虹6522:mysql怎样将一张表关联另一张表 -
隆肢13693089449…… 1. 表结构完全一样 insert into 表1 select * from 表2 2. 表结构不一样(这种情况下得指定列名) insert into 表1 (列名1,列名2,列名3) select 列1,列2,列3 from 表2
@祝虹6522:mysql 怎么知道两表有关联 -
隆肢13693089449…… mysql 两个表中的信息关联起来使用方法: 1、创建主表: create table UserInfo( UserID int identity(1,1) primary key, --递增主键 UserAccounts varchar(20), UserName varchar(20), UserPwd varchar(10));
@祝虹6522:mysql中两个表的数据怎么关联 -
隆肢13693089449…… select b.ID,b.数量,a.类别 from b inner join a on b.类别=a.ID解释:你的意思是否是b表的类别于a表的ID为相同类型的数据(数字),如果是的话,很简单,就是把两个表做个结合,用b表的类别和a表的ID作为结合条件
@祝虹6522:MySQL 两表关联插入 -
隆肢13693089449…… 写一个过程,begin 插入第一张表 插入第二张表 end 在MYSQL中执行即可.
@祝虹6522:mysql中怎么建第二张表与第一张表有关联? -
隆肢13693089449…… CREATE TABLE `数据库名称`.`你所要建立的表名`( `id` INT(10) NOT NULL AUTO_INCREMENT COMMENT '编号', `parent_id` INT(10) NOT NULL COMMENT '要连接的表的相对应数据的Id'', `cername ` VARCHAR(100) COMMENT '证...
@祝虹6522:mysql怎么做2张表关联,大哥们进 -
隆肢13693089449…… foreign key references 主表(列)